Biografía del artista

A Life Immersed in Color and Form

Nicholas Brice Marden Jr., known to the art world simply as Brice Marden, was a pivotal figure in American painting whose career spanned over six decades. Born October 15, 1938, in Bronxville, New York, and passing away August 9, 2023, in Tivoli, New York, Marden’s artistic journey defied easy categorization, existing at the intersection of minimalism, abstract expressionism, color field painting, and lyrical abstraction. His life was as multifaceted as his art—a blend of rigorous formal exploration, deep engagement with historical precedents, and a restless curiosity that led him to diverse cultural landscapes. Growing up in Briarcliff Manor, New York, Marden’s early exposure to the arts laid the foundation for his future pursuits. He attended Florida Southern College from 1957 to 1958 before earning his BFA from Boston University's School of Fine and Applied Arts in 1961. It was at Yale School of Art and Architecture, where he completed his MFA in 1963, that Marden truly began to forge his artistic path, studying under a constellation of influential figures including Esteban Vicente, Alex Katz, and Jack Tworkov. His cohort included future luminaries like Richard Serra, Chuck Close, and Vija Celmins, fostering an environment of intense creative exchange.

Early Explorations: Minimalism and the Monochrome

Marden’s initial artistic endeavors centered around minimalism—a movement that championed simplicity and geometric abstraction as responses to the excesses of postwar expressionism. Influenced by artists like Josef Albers and Agnes Martin, Marden embraced a reductive aesthetic characterized by flat planes of color and precise lines. His breakthrough came with his series of monochrome panels executed in oil and beeswax during 1966-67—works that established him as a leading voice in minimalist painting at the time. These canvases were not merely exercises in visual reduction but rather meditations on materiality and perception, exploring how subtle variations in pigment and surface texture could convey profound emotional resonance. As he himself described it, “When you look at it, you have nothing to go on but yourself,” reflecting a core principle of minimalist thought—a deliberate rejection of representational imagery in favor of pure form as the primary vehicle for artistic expression. The resulting paintings—such as *Cold Mountain* (1966-67) and *Basel Window Study* (1967)—became iconic symbols of this movement, demonstrating Marden’s mastery of tonal harmony and his ability to distill complex ideas into deceptively simple visual compositions.

Expanding Horizons: From Hydra to Asia

A transformative experience occurred in 1971 when Marden embarked on a journey to Hydra, Greece—an island renowned for its tranquil beauty and ancient history. The luminous Mediterranean light profoundly impacted his artistic sensibilities, inspiring him to create paintings that captured the essence of this landscape—primarily using encaustic wax mixed with oil paint. This technique—adopted from Jasper Johns—allowed Marden to achieve remarkable textural depth and luminosity, mirroring the subtle shifts in color and atmosphere characteristic of Hydra’s environment. Simultaneously, he began delving into Asian art and philosophy, exploring calligraphy and geometric patterns as sources of inspiration. The resulting works—such as *The Propitious Garden of Plane Image* (1986-87) and *Fave* (1987)—demonstrated Marden's willingness to embrace diverse cultural influences while maintaining a steadfast commitment to his minimalist aesthetic. These paintings reflected the artist’s contemplative engagement with both visual form and conceptual ideas—a hallmark of his oeuvre throughout his career.

A Legacy of Innovation

Throughout his prolific artistic output, Brice Marden consistently pushed the boundaries of abstraction, rejecting stylistic conventions and prioritizing experimentation above all else. He approached painting as a process of continual revision—often reworking existing canvases multiple times to refine their visual qualities and deepen their expressive potential. This dedication to meticulous craftsmanship—combined with an unwavering belief in the power of pure form—earned him widespread acclaim from critics and fellow artists alike. Marden’s influence extended far beyond his own lifetime, inspiring countless subsequent generations of painters who sought to emulate his understated elegance and profound sensitivity to color and texture. His enduring legacy resides not merely in the beauty of his artworks but also in his unwavering conviction that art could serve as a conduit for contemplation—a space for confronting fundamental questions about human experience without resorting to representational imagery. As he famously stated, “I think the possibilities are of a much more intense, deeper relationship with art,” encapsulating the core ethos of Marden’s artistic vision and solidifying his place among the most significant figures in American painting history.
